[quote=Anonymous]This is a relatively easy question to answer 1) They have both been Tier 1 universities for a very long time 2) Urban Cities have become much more popular than rural college towns in the last ten years 3) It has become extremely difficult to get into the Ivy league, Stanford and MIT, so students are casting a wider net 4) They generally have good endowments, which allows them to offer decent financial aid, career services, internship subsidies and amenities to their students 5) Other than the weather, Chicago is actually a fun city to go to college [/quote]
